How much do entry level economic anal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level economic analyst in Indiana is $69,712.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50,000.00 and $82,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Entry Level Economic Analyst position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Economic Analyst, you need a strong background in economics, data analysis, and quantitative research, typically supported by a relevant bachelor’s degree. Familiarity with statistical software like Stata, R, or Excel, as well as data visualization tools, is highly valued in this role.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help set candidates apart. These competencies are essential for analyzing data accurately, generating actionable insights, and clearly presenting findings to stakeholders.

What is an Entry Level Economic Analyst job?

An Entry Level Economic Analyst collects and analyzes economic data to help businesses, government agencies, or organizations make informed decisions. They conduct research, evaluate trends, and create reports on financial and economic conditions. Typically, they work with statistical models and software to interpret market trends and policy impacts. Strong analytical, problem-solving, and communication skills are essential for success in this role.

What types of projects or tasks can I expect as an Entry Level Economic Analyst?

As an Entry Level Economic Analyst, you can expect to assist in gathering and analyzing economic data, preparing reports and presentations, and contributing to market or policy research projects under the guidance of senior analysts. Typical tasks may include constructing and maintaining databases, performing statistical analyses, and summarizing trends or forecasts to support business or policy decisions. You will often collaborate with team members from related disciplines such as finance, data science, or business strategy, allowing you to broaden your skills and network. These responsibilities not only help you develop a solid analytical foundation, but also provide valuable exposure to various aspects of economic research, opening up multiple pathways for career growth.

Job Description
  • 1. Financial Planning and Budgeting: Assist in the development, preparation, and analysis of annual budgets, forecasts, and financial plans to guide strategic decision-making.
  • 2. Financial Reporting: Prepare and analyze financial reports, including income statements, balance sheets, cash flow statements, and variance analyses, to assess financial performance and trends.
  • 3. Financial Modeling: Develop and maintain financial models to support business planning, scenario analysis, and investment decision-making.
  • 4. Cost Analysis: Conduct cost analysis to identify cost-saving opportunities, assess product or project profitability, and optimize cost structures.
  • 5. Revenue Analysis: Analyze revenue trends, sales performance, pricing strategies, and market dynamics to support revenue forecasting and growth initiatives.
  • 6. Investment Analysis: Evaluate investment opportunities, including capital projects, acquisitions, and strategic partnerships, by conducting financial due diligence, risk assessment, and financial modeling.
  • 7. Financial Forecasting: Forecast future financial performance based on historical data, market trends, and business projections, providing insights for resource allocation and strategic planning.
  • 8. Financial Risk Management: Identify, assess, and mitigate financial risks, such as interest rate risk, currency risk, and credit risk, through hedging strategies, risk analysis, and scenario planning.
  • 9. Cash Flow Management: Monitor and analyze cash flow trends, liquidity positions, and working capital management to optimize cash flow and ensure adequate liquidity for business operations.
  • 10. Cross-Functional Collaboration: Collaborate with cross-functional teams, including accounting, sales, marketing, operations, and IT, to gather financial data, share insights, and align financial objectives with business goals.
  • 11. Financial Compliance: Ensure compliance with financial regulations, accounting standards, and internal policies through regular audits, internal controls, and process improvements.
  • 12. Tax Assistance: Work with external tax firm to ensure compliance with tax laws and regulations, including income tax, sales tax, and other tax filings.
